Case Summary: Gulbahar v. State of Uttarkhand On 11/07/2011, the Supreme Court heard Gulbahar's Special Leave Petition challenging the Uttarakhand High Court's order dated 12/05/2010. The Court condoned the delay in filing the petition but found no grounds to entertain it under Article 136 of the Constitution. The petition was dismissed.
